Understanding and Preventing Phishing Scams Phishing is a type of cybercrime in which criminals use fraudulent emails, text messages, or websites to trick individuals into revealing sensitive information such as passwords, credit card numbers, or social security numbers.
To prevent falling victim to a phishing scam, it is important to be aware of the following:

  1. Be wary of unsolicited emails or messages, especially those that ask for personal information. Legitimate companies will not ask for this information through email or text message.
  2. Do not click on links or download attachments from unknown sources.
  3. Be suspicious of emails or messages that create a sense of urgency or threaten dire consequences.
  4. Check the sender’s email address, phone number, and website address for authenticity.
  5. Use anti-virus and anti-malware software to protect your devices from phishing attacks.
  6. Use two-factor authentication for email and other important accounts.
  7. Educate yourself about the common types of phishing scams, such as the “Nigerian Prince” scam, the “Your account will be closed” scam, and the “Invoice” scam.
  8. Use the built-in phishing filters in your email client or browser.
  9. Never give personal information over the phone unless you initiated the call and you trust the person you are talking to.

If you suspect you have fallen victim to a phishing scam, contact the relevant authorities, change your passwords, and monitor your financial accounts for suspicious activity.
